%PDF- %PDF-
Direktori : /usr/share/doc/krb5-workstation-1.15.1/ |
Current File : //usr/share/doc/krb5-workstation-1.15.1/mitK5defaults.html |
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>MIT Kerberos defaults — MIT Kerberos Documentation</title> <link rel="stylesheet" href="_static/agogo.css" type="text/css" /> <link rel="stylesheet" href="_static/pygments.css" type="text/css" /> <link rel="stylesheet" href="_static/kerb.css" type="text/css" /> <script type="text/javascript"> var DOCUMENTATION_OPTIONS = { URL_ROOT: '', VERSION: '1.15.1', COLLAPSE_INDEX: false, FILE_SUFFIX: '.html', HAS_SOURCE: true }; </script> <script type="text/javascript" src="_static/jquery.js"></script> <script type="text/javascript" src="_static/underscore.js"></script> <script type="text/javascript" src="_static/doctools.js"></script> <link rel="author" title="About these documents" href="about.html" /> <link rel="copyright" title="Copyright" href="copyright.html" /> <link rel="top" title="MIT Kerberos Documentation" href="index.html" /> <link rel="up" title="For administrators" href="admin/index.html" /> <link rel="next" title="Environment variables" href="admin/env_variables.html" /> <link rel="prev" title="sserver" href="admin/admin_commands/sserver.html" /> </head> <body> <div class="header-wrapper"> <div class="header"> <h1><a href="index.html">MIT Kerberos Documentation</a></h1> <div class="rel"> <a href="index.html" title="Full Table of Contents" accesskey="C">Contents</a> | <a href="admin/admin_commands/sserver.html" title="sserver" accesskey="P">previous</a> | <a href="admin/env_variables.html" title="Environment variables" accesskey="N">next</a> | <a href="genindex.html" title="General Index" accesskey="I">index</a> | <a href="search.html" title="Enter search criteria" accesskey="S">Search</a> | <a href="mailto:krb5-bugs@mit.edu?subject=Documentation__MIT Kerberos defaults">feedback</a> </div> </div> </div> <div class="content-wrapper"> <div class="content"> <div class="document"> <div class="documentwrapper"> <div class="bodywrapper"> <div class="body"> <div class="section" id="mit-kerberos-defaults"> <span id="mitk5defaults"></span><h1>MIT Kerberos defaults<a class="headerlink" href="#mit-kerberos-defaults" title="Permalink to this headline">¶</a></h1> <div class="section" id="general-defaults"> <h2>General defaults<a class="headerlink" href="#general-defaults" title="Permalink to this headline">¶</a></h2> <table border="1" class="docutils"> <colgroup> <col width="45%" /> <col width="31%" /> <col width="24%" /> </colgroup> <thead valign="bottom"> <tr class="row-odd"><th class="head">Description</th> <th class="head">Default</th> <th class="head">Environment</th> </tr> </thead> <tbody valign="top"> <tr class="row-even"><td><a class="reference internal" href="basic/keytab_def.html#keytab-definition"><em>keytab</em></a> file</td> <td><tt class="docutils literal"><span class="pre">FILE:/etc/krb5.keytab</span></tt></td> <td><strong>KRB5_KTNAME</strong></td> </tr> <tr class="row-odd"><td>Client <a class="reference internal" href="basic/keytab_def.html#keytab-definition"><em>keytab</em></a> file</td> <td><tt class="docutils literal"><span class="pre">FILE:/var/kerberos/krb5/user/%{euid}/client.keytab</span></tt></td> <td><strong>KRB5_CLIENT_KTNAME</strong></td> </tr> <tr class="row-even"><td>Kerberos config file <a class="reference internal" href="admin/conf_files/krb5_conf.html#krb5-conf-5"><em>krb5.conf</em></a></td> <td><tt class="docutils literal"><span class="pre">/etc/krb5.conf</span></tt><tt class="docutils literal"><span class="pre">:</span></tt><tt class="docutils literal"><span class="pre">/etc</span></tt><tt class="docutils literal"><span class="pre">/krb5.conf</span></tt></td> <td><strong>KRB5_CONFIG</strong></td> </tr> <tr class="row-odd"><td>KDC config file <a class="reference internal" href="admin/conf_files/kdc_conf.html#kdc-conf-5"><em>kdc.conf</em></a></td> <td><tt class="docutils literal"><span class="pre">/var/kerberos</span></tt><tt class="docutils literal"><span class="pre">/krb5kdc</span></tt><tt class="docutils literal"><span class="pre">/kdc.conf</span></tt></td> <td><strong>KRB5_KDC_PROFILE</strong></td> </tr> <tr class="row-even"><td>KDC database path (DB2)</td> <td><tt class="docutils literal"><span class="pre">/var/kerberos</span></tt><tt class="docutils literal"><span class="pre">/krb5kdc</span></tt><tt class="docutils literal"><span class="pre">/principal</span></tt></td> <td> </td> </tr> <tr class="row-odd"><td>Master key <a class="reference internal" href="basic/stash_file_def.html#stash-definition"><em>stash file</em></a></td> <td><tt class="docutils literal"><span class="pre">/var/kerberos</span></tt><tt class="docutils literal"><span class="pre">/krb5kdc</span></tt><tt class="docutils literal"><span class="pre">/.k5.</span></tt><em>realm</em></td> <td> </td> </tr> <tr class="row-even"><td>Admin server ACL file <a class="reference internal" href="admin/conf_files/kadm5_acl.html#kadm5-acl-5"><em>kadm5.acl</em></a></td> <td><tt class="docutils literal"><span class="pre">/var/kerberos</span></tt><tt class="docutils literal"><span class="pre">/krb5kdc</span></tt><tt class="docutils literal"><span class="pre">/kadm5.acl</span></tt></td> <td> </td> </tr> <tr class="row-odd"><td>OTP socket directory</td> <td><tt class="docutils literal"><span class="pre">/var/run</span></tt><tt class="docutils literal"><span class="pre">/krb5kdc</span></tt></td> <td> </td> </tr> <tr class="row-even"><td>Plugin base directory</td> <td><tt class="docutils literal"><span class="pre">/usr/lib64</span></tt><tt class="docutils literal"><span class="pre">/krb5/plugins</span></tt></td> <td> </td> </tr> <tr class="row-odd"><td><a class="reference internal" href="basic/rcache_def.html#rcache-definition"><em>replay cache</em></a> directory</td> <td><tt class="docutils literal"><span class="pre">/var/tmp</span></tt></td> <td><strong>KRB5RCACHEDIR</strong></td> </tr> <tr class="row-even"><td>Master key default enctype</td> <td><tt class="docutils literal"><span class="pre">aes256-cts-hmac-sha1-96</span></tt></td> <td> </td> </tr> <tr class="row-odd"><td>Default <a class="reference internal" href="admin/conf_files/kdc_conf.html#keysalt-lists"><em>keysalt list</em></a></td> <td><tt class="docutils literal"><span class="pre">aes256-cts-hmac-sha1-96:normal</span> <span class="pre">aes128-cts-hmac-sha1-96:normal</span> <span class="pre">des3-cbc-sha1:normal</span> <span class="pre">arcfour-hmac-md5:normal</span></tt></td> <td> </td> </tr> <tr class="row-even"><td>Permitted enctypes</td> <td><tt class="docutils literal"><span class="pre">aes256-cts-hmac-sha1-96</span> <span class="pre">aes128-cts-hmac-sha1-96</span> <span class="pre">des3-cbc-sha1</span> <span class="pre">arcfour-hmac-md5</span> <span class="pre">camellia256-cts-cmac</span> <span class="pre">camellia128-cts-cmac</span> <span class="pre">des-cbc-crc</span> <span class="pre">des-cbc-md5</span> <span class="pre">des-cbc-md4</span></tt></td> <td> </td> </tr> <tr class="row-odd"><td>KDC default port</td> <td>88</td> <td> </td> </tr> <tr class="row-even"><td>Admin server port</td> <td>749</td> <td> </td> </tr> <tr class="row-odd"><td>Password change port</td> <td>464</td> <td> </td> </tr> </tbody> </table> </div> <div class="section" id="slave-kdc-propagation-defaults"> <h2>Slave KDC propagation defaults<a class="headerlink" href="#slave-kdc-propagation-defaults" title="Permalink to this headline">¶</a></h2> <p>This table shows defaults used by the <a class="reference internal" href="admin/admin_commands/kprop.html#kprop-8"><em>kprop</em></a> and <a class="reference internal" href="admin/admin_commands/kpropd.html#kpropd-8"><em>kpropd</em></a> programs.</p> <table border="1" class="docutils"> <colgroup> <col width="39%" /> <col width="45%" /> <col width="16%" /> </colgroup> <thead valign="bottom"> <tr class="row-odd"><th class="head">Description</th> <th class="head">Default</th> <th class="head">Environment</th> </tr> </thead> <tbody valign="top"> <tr class="row-even"><td>kprop database dump file</td> <td><tt class="docutils literal"><span class="pre">/var/kerberos</span></tt><tt class="docutils literal"><span class="pre">/krb5kdc</span></tt><tt class="docutils literal"><span class="pre">/slave_datatrans</span></tt></td> <td> </td> </tr> <tr class="row-odd"><td>kpropd temporary dump file</td> <td><tt class="docutils literal"><span class="pre">/var/kerberos</span></tt><tt class="docutils literal"><span class="pre">/krb5kdc</span></tt><tt class="docutils literal"><span class="pre">/from_master</span></tt></td> <td> </td> </tr> <tr class="row-even"><td>kdb5_util location</td> <td><tt class="docutils literal"><span class="pre">/usr/sbin</span></tt><tt class="docutils literal"><span class="pre">/kdb5_util</span></tt></td> <td> </td> </tr> <tr class="row-odd"><td>kprop location</td> <td><tt class="docutils literal"><span class="pre">/usr/sbin</span></tt><tt class="docutils literal"><span class="pre">/kprop</span></tt></td> <td> </td> </tr> <tr class="row-even"><td>kpropd ACL file</td> <td><tt class="docutils literal"><span class="pre">/var/kerberos</span></tt><tt class="docutils literal"><span class="pre">/krb5kdc</span></tt><tt class="docutils literal"><span class="pre">/kpropd.acl</span></tt></td> <td> </td> </tr> <tr class="row-odd"><td>kprop port</td> <td>754</td> <td>KPROP_PORT</td> </tr> </tbody> </table> </div> <div class="section" id="default-paths-for-unix-like-systems"> <span id="paths"></span><h2>Default paths for Unix-like systems<a class="headerlink" href="#default-paths-for-unix-like-systems" title="Permalink to this headline">¶</a></h2> <p>On Unix-like systems, some paths used by MIT krb5 depend on parameters chosen at build time. For a custom build, these paths default to subdirectories of <tt class="docutils literal"><span class="pre">/usr/local</span></tt>. When MIT krb5 is integrated into an operating system, the paths are generally chosen to match the operating system’s filesystem layout.</p> <table border="1" class="docutils"> <colgroup> <col width="28%" /> <col width="14%" /> <col width="29%" /> <col width="29%" /> </colgroup> <thead valign="bottom"> <tr class="row-odd"><th class="head">Description</th> <th class="head">Symbolic name</th> <th class="head">Custom build path</th> <th class="head">Typical OS path</th> </tr> </thead> <tbody valign="top"> <tr class="row-even"><td>User programs</td> <td>BINDIR</td> <td><tt class="docutils literal"><span class="pre">/usr/local/bin</span></tt></td> <td><tt class="docutils literal"><span class="pre">/usr/bin</span></tt></td> </tr> <tr class="row-odd"><td>Libraries and plugins</td> <td>LIBDIR</td> <td><tt class="docutils literal"><span class="pre">/usr/local/lib</span></tt></td> <td><tt class="docutils literal"><span class="pre">/usr/lib</span></tt></td> </tr> <tr class="row-even"><td>Parent of KDC state dir</td> <td>LOCALSTATEDIR</td> <td><tt class="docutils literal"><span class="pre">/usr/local/var</span></tt></td> <td><tt class="docutils literal"><span class="pre">/var</span></tt></td> </tr> <tr class="row-odd"><td>Parent of KDC runtime dir</td> <td>RUNSTATEDIR</td> <td><tt class="docutils literal"><span class="pre">/usr/local/var/run</span></tt></td> <td><tt class="docutils literal"><span class="pre">/run</span></tt></td> </tr> <tr class="row-even"><td>Administrative programs</td> <td>SBINDIR</td> <td><tt class="docutils literal"><span class="pre">/usr/local/sbin</span></tt></td> <td><tt class="docutils literal"><span class="pre">/usr/sbin</span></tt></td> </tr> <tr class="row-odd"><td>Alternate krb5.conf dir</td> <td>SYSCONFDIR</td> <td><tt class="docutils literal"><span class="pre">/usr/local/etc</span></tt></td> <td><tt class="docutils literal"><span class="pre">/etc</span></tt></td> </tr> <tr class="row-even"><td>Default ccache name</td> <td>DEFCCNAME</td> <td><tt class="docutils literal"><span class="pre">FILE:/tmp/krb5cc_%{uid}</span></tt></td> <td><tt class="docutils literal"><span class="pre">FILE:/tmp/krb5cc_%{uid}</span></tt></td> </tr> <tr class="row-odd"><td>Default keytab name</td> <td>DEFKTNAME</td> <td><tt class="docutils literal"><span class="pre">FILE:/etc/krb5.keytab</span></tt></td> <td><tt class="docutils literal"><span class="pre">FILE:/etc/krb5.keytab</span></tt></td> </tr> </tbody> </table> <p>The default client keytab name (DEFCKTNAME) typically defaults to <tt class="docutils literal"><span class="pre">FILE:/usr/local/var/krb5/user/%{euid}/client.keytab</span></tt> for a custom build. A native build will typically use a path which will vary according to the operating system’s layout of <tt class="docutils literal"><span class="pre">/var</span></tt>.</p> </div> </div> </div> </div> </div> </div> <div class="sidebar"> <h2>On this page</h2> <ul> <li><a class="reference internal" href="#">MIT Kerberos defaults</a><ul> <li><a class="reference internal" href="#general-defaults">General defaults</a></li> <li><a class="reference internal" href="#slave-kdc-propagation-defaults">Slave KDC propagation defaults</a></li> <li><a class="reference internal" href="#default-paths-for-unix-like-systems">Default paths for Unix-like systems</a></li> </ul> </li> </ul> <br/> <h2>Table of contents</h2> <ul class="current"> <li class="toctree-l1"><a class="reference internal" href="user/index.html">For users</a></li> <li class="toctree-l1 current"><a class="reference internal" href="admin/index.html">For administrators</a><ul class="current"> <li class="toctree-l2"><a class="reference internal" href="admin/install.html">Installation guide</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/conf_files/index.html">Configuration Files</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/realm_config.html">Realm configuration decisions</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/database.html">Database administration</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/lockout.html">Account lockout</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/conf_ldap.html">Configuring Kerberos with OpenLDAP back-end</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/appl_servers.html">Application servers</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/host_config.html">Host configuration</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/backup_host.html">Backups of secure hosts</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/pkinit.html">PKINIT configuration</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/otp.html">OTP Preauthentication</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/princ_dns.html">Principal names and DNS</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/enctypes.html">Encryption types</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/https.html">HTTPS proxy configuration</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/auth_indicator.html">Authentication indicators</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/admin_commands/index.html">Administration programs</a></li> <li class="toctree-l2 current"><a class="current reference internal" href="">MIT Kerberos defaults</a><ul class="simple"> </ul> </li> <li class="toctree-l2"><a class="reference internal" href="admin/env_variables.html">Environment variables</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/troubleshoot.html">Troubleshooting</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/advanced/index.html">Advanced topics</a></li> <li class="toctree-l2"><a class="reference internal" href="admin/various_envs.html">Various links</a></li> </ul> </li> <li class="toctree-l1"><a class="reference internal" href="appdev/index.html">For application developers</a></li> <li class="toctree-l1"><a class="reference internal" href="plugindev/index.html">For plugin module developers</a></li> <li class="toctree-l1"><a class="reference internal" href="build/index.html">Building Kerberos V5</a></li> <li class="toctree-l1"><a class="reference internal" href="basic/index.html">Kerberos V5 concepts</a></li> <li class="toctree-l1"><a class="reference internal" href="formats/index.html">Protocols and file formats</a></li> <li class="toctree-l1"><a class="reference internal" href="mitK5features.html">MIT Kerberos features</a></li> <li class="toctree-l1"><a class="reference internal" href="build_this.html">How to build this documentation from the source</a></li> <li class="toctree-l1"><a class="reference internal" href="about.html">Contributing to the MIT Kerberos Documentation</a></li> <li class="toctree-l1"><a class="reference internal" href="resources.html">Resources</a></li> </ul> <br/> <h4><a href="index.html">Full Table of Contents</a></h4> <h4>Search</h4> <form class="search" action="search.html" method="get"> <input type="text" name="q" size="18" /> <input type="submit" value="Go" /> <input type="hidden" name="check_keywords" value="yes" /> <input type="hidden" name="area" value="default" /> </form> </div> <div class="clearer"></div> </div> </div> <div class="footer-wrapper"> <div class="footer" > <div class="right" ><i>Release: 1.15.1</i><br /> © <a href="copyright.html">Copyright</a> 1985-2017, MIT. </div> <div class="left"> <a href="index.html" title="Full Table of Contents" >Contents</a> | <a href="admin/admin_commands/sserver.html" title="sserver" >previous</a> | <a href="admin/env_variables.html" title="Environment variables" >next</a> | <a href="genindex.html" title="General Index" >index</a> | <a href="search.html" title="Enter search criteria" >Search</a> | <a href="mailto:krb5-bugs@mit.edu?subject=Documentation__MIT Kerberos defaults">feedback</a> </div> </div> </div> </body> </html>